The "z-index" CSS property determines the stacking order of elements on a webpage. It controls the depth or layering of elements along the z-axis, allowing developers to specify which elements appear in front of or behind others. Elements with higher "z-index" values are positioned closer to the viewer, while elements with lower values are positioned further back. This property is particularly useful for creating overlapping effects and controlling the visibility of elements in complex layouts.
